All RHEL 9 local initialization files must have mode 0740 or less permissive.

Description
Local initialization files are used to configure the user's shell environment upon logon. Malicious modification of these files could compromise accounts upon logon.

Check Text (C-257889r1184302_chk)

Verify all local initialization files have a mode of "0740" or less permissive with the following command: Note: The example will be for the "disauser" user, who has a home directory of "/home/disauser". $ sudo find /home /root -maxdepth 2 -type f -name ".*" -perm /037 -ls 755 /home/disauser/.somepermissivefile If any local initialization files are returned, this indicates a mode more permissive than "0740", and this is a finding.

Fix Text (F-61554r1184301_fix)

Set the mode of the local initialization files to "0740" with the following command: Note: The example will be for the disauser user, who has a home directory of "/home/disauser". $ sudo chmod 0740 /home/disauser/.<INIT_FILE>
